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breathalyzer tests
  • Blood tests
  • Saliva tests
  • Urine tests
  • Hair tests

Breathalyzer tests - Used for quick, on-site alcohol level checks.

Blood tests - Provide a precise measurement of BAC for legal proceedings.

Saliva tests - Offer a fast, non-invasive testing method suitable for various situations.

Urine tests - Commonly used in workplace scenarios for their reliability.

Hair tests - Used to detect long-term alcohol consumption patterns.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ing provides a forensic measure of substance use by analyzing samples from both fingernails and toenails. This non-invasive test offers insight into long-term drug exposure, as nails capture metabolites over a significant time.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Can reveal drug exposure for up to 6 months
  • Toenails: Often used for a longer detection period of up to 12 months

What Drugs Can Be Detected

  • Marijuana
  • Cocaine
  • Opiates
  • Methamphetamine
  • Benzodiazepines

Advantages over other methods

  • Long detection period
  • Non-invasive and easy to collect
  • Difficult to tamper with
  • Applicable for various substances
  • More cost-effective over the long term
